  • Patent number: 11074255
    Abstract: Disclosed herein are various systems, methods, and apparatuses for providing a system independent Configuration Management Database identification system. In an implementation, a dynamic identification system correlates records of an originating system with records of an Authoritative Configuration Management Database (CMDB) including a set of one or more identifying rules that define a minimum amount of information in order to generate an identifying signature that serves as a common reference between a record of the originating system with a matching Configuration Item (CI) record of the ACMDB, receiving, from the originating system, information to generate an identifying signature, determining that the generated first identifying signature matches a stored identifying signature, and correlating the first record of the originating system corresponding with the generated first identifying signature with the one of the CI records of the ACMDB corresponding with the matching one of the identifying signatures.

  • Patent number: 3954781
    Abstract: An improved integrated route to bis(2-pyridyl-1-oxide) disulfide is provided wherein a solution of 2-mercaptopyridine-1-oxide formed by oxidizing 2-chloropyridine with peracetic acid to form a reaction mixture of 2-chloropyridine-1-oxide which is then mercaptized, is reacted with in situ generated hypochlorous acid at a pH in the range of 4-8, the hypochlorous acid being generated by chlorinating the solution of 2-mercaptopyridine-1-oxide in the presence of a base selected from the group consisting of an alkali metal hydroxide, carbonate, bicarbonate or combinations thereof.
